Embracing Transformation and New Horizons
This powerful combination of cards suggests profound change, the anticipation of new opportunities, and the end of painful cycles. The presence of Death indicates a significant transformation, while the Three of Wands encourages looking forward to what’s next, despite the hardships represented by the Ten of Swords.
Death
Upright: endings, change, transformation, transition
Reversed: resistance to change, inability to move on
Three of Wands
Upright: expansion, foresight, overseas opportunities
Reversed: obstacles, delays, frustration
Ten of Swords
Upright: painful endings, betrayal, rock bottom, loss
Reversed: recovery, regeneration, inevitable end
All Upright
When all three cards are upright, they signify a transformative period where endings lead to new beginnings. Death reveals the necessity of letting go of the past, while the Three of Wands encourages you to embrace the future with optimism and readiness for expansion. The Ten of Swords highlights the release of burdens, suggesting that a painful chapter is closing, allowing for healing and growth.
Death Reversed
When Death is reversed, it may indicate resistance to change or an inability to let go of the past. This stagnation can lead to feelings of being trapped in old patterns, hindering personal growth and transformation.
Three of Wands Reversed
The Three of Wands reversed suggests a feeling of disillusionment or a lack of foresight regarding future plans. You may feel unprepared for the opportunities ahead or hesitant to take the necessary steps towards expansion and exploration.
Ten of Swords Reversed
The Ten of Swords reversed signifies a potential for recovery and healing from past pain, but it may also indicate lingering feelings of betrayal or defeat. Although you are moving away from the worst, there is still a need to process the wounds fully before moving on.
All Reversed
When all three cards are reversed, the reading suggests a struggle with change, missed opportunities, and an inability to let go of past traumas. This combination may indicate that you are stuck in a cycle of negative thoughts and patterns, hindering your progression. It’s a call to confront these issues and seek the necessary healing.
Love & Relationships
In relationships, this combination may reveal a struggle to let go of past disappointments, leading to stagnation. There may be a need for both partners to embrace change and communicate openly about their feelings to avoid deeper wounds.
Career & Finances
In career matters, the cards suggest a reluctance to move on from a job or project that no longer serves you. It’s crucial to recognize the need for change and to be open to new opportunities, even if they come with uncertainty.
Advice
Embrace the changes that are unfolding, even if they feel uncomfortable. Take time to reflect on what you need to release and focus on the possibilities that lie ahead. Accept the lessons from the past, as they will guide you toward a brighter future.
